is there a reason to use LINUX and MACOSX (or even
TARGET_OS_MAC) in the c/c++/h-files ?
any c/c++-compiler that runs under linux that i know,
will automatically define "__linux__"
any c/c++-compiler that runs under osX that i know,
will automatically define "__APPLE__"
unfortunately there is no such thing under windoze (i
guess, because it is the "only os" ;-))
why not use the standard defines ? people could make
life so simple...
